Lifestyles of Older Adults - US - September 2004

Older adults (aged 55 or older) comprise 22.3% of the total population in 2004. This translates into more than 65 million people--a market too large to ignore. Older adults make up an even larger 35% of all households in the U.S. By 2010, the Baby Boomer generation will move into the age group, making the older-adult segment the fastest growing segment in the US population.
